Math Mastery

Day 1: Introduction to Place Value (6np.01)

Objectives

  • Understand the concept of place value up to millions
  • Identify the value of digits in multi-digit numbers

Strategies

  • Interactive discussion
  • Hands-on activities
  • Visual aids

Materials

  • Whiteboard and markers
  • Place value charts
  • Digit cards (0-9)
  • Place value worksheets

Activities

  1. Warm-Up (5 mins): Quick recap of previous knowledge with a few example questions.
  2. Introduction (10 mins): Explain place values up to millions. Show visual aids and place value charts.
  3. Group Activity (15 mins): In groups of four, students use digit cards to form the largest and smallest number possible within given constraints.
  4. Individual Practice (10 mins): Worksheets with exercises related to place values.
  5. Wrap-Up (5 mins): Quick Q&A session to clarify any doubts.

Assessment

  • Participation during group activity
  • Accuracy in individual worksheet

Reflection

  • Did the students grasp the concept of larger place values?
  • Were the activities engaging and effective?

Day 2: Expanded Form and Standard Form (6np.02)

Objectives

  • Convert numbers between standard and expanded forms
  • Understand the significance of each digit in expanded form

Strategies

  • Direct instruction
  • Pair work
  • Interactive whiteboard exercises

Materials

  • Whiteboard and markers
  • Expanded form charts
  • Worksheets
  • Interactive place value software

Activities

  1. Warm-Up (5 mins): Review yesterday's lesson with a few quick questions.
  2. Introduction (10 mins): Explain and demonstrate standard and expanded forms with examples.
  3. Pair Activity (15 mins): Partner students to convert numbers between standard and expanded forms using the charts.
  4. Individual Practice (10 mins): Worksheets with mixed exercises.
  5. Wrap-Up (5 mins): Quick review of key points and homework assignment.

Assessment

  • Participation in pair activity
  • Worksheet completion and accuracy

Reflection

  • Were students able to easily switch between standard and expanded forms?
  • Was pair work effective in facilitating understanding?

Day 3: Comparing and Ordering Numbers (6np.03)

Objectives

  • Compare multi-digit numbers using <, >, or =
  • Order numbers ascending and descending

Strategies

  • Direct teaching
  • Group discussions
  • Hands-on ordering exercises

Materials

  • Whiteboard and markers
  • Number cards
  • Comparing numbers worksheets

Activities

  1. Warm-Up (5 mins): Quick review of standard and expanded forms with a few practice questions.
  2. Introduction (10 mins): Teach how to compare and order numbers, introducing comparison symbols.
  3. Group Activity (15 mins): Small groups use number cards to compare and order numbers.
  4. Individual Practice (10 mins): Worksheets focusing on comparing and ordering numbers.
  5. Wrap-Up (5 mins): Summary of the lesson with key takeaways.

Assessment

  • Group activity participation
  • Worksheet accuracy

Reflection

  • How well did students apply comparison and ordering strategies?
  • Were the activities engaging and relevant?

Day 4: Rounding Numbers (6np.04)

Objectives

  • Round multi-digit numbers to required place values
  • Understand rounding rules and strategies

Strategies

  • Direct instruction
  • Interactive activities
  • Real-life rounding exercises

Materials

  • Whiteboard and markers
  • Rounding charts
  • Worksheets
  • Real-life rounding scenarios (e.g., grocery bills)

Activities

  1. Warm-Up (5 mins): Recap comparing and ordering numbers.
  2. Introduction (10 mins): Explain and demonstrate rounding rules with examples.
  3. Interactive Activity (15 mins): Students round various numbers in real-life scenarios provided.
  4. Individual Practice (10 mins): Rounding numbers worksheets.
  5. Wrap-Up (5 mins): Rounding concept summary and Q&A.

Assessment

  • Engagement during interactive activity
  • Worksheet completion

Reflection

  • Did students understand rounding concepts well?
  • Were real-life examples effective?

Day 5: Mixed Review and Game Day

Objectives

  • Consolidate all place value knowledge learned during the week
  • Reinforce learning through interactive games

Strategies

  • Collaborative learning
  • Game-based assessment
  • Peer teaching

Materials

  • Whiteboard and markers
  • Place value bingo cards
  • Answer sheets
  • Small prizes

Activities

  1. Warm-Up (5 mins): Quick quiz on all topics covered
  2. Group Activity (15 mins): Place value bingo—students match numbers to place values called out.
  3. Peer Review (10 mins): Students explain key concepts to peers.
  4. Game Time (10 mins): Place value game using Kahoot or classroom quiz format.
  5. Wrap-Up (5 mins): Award small prizes for participation and summarize the week's learning.

Assessment

  • Participation in games and activities
  • Peer review explanations

Reflection

  • Was the game day fun and educational?
  • Did students show improved understanding of the place value concepts?

Overall Reflection for the Week

  • Did the diverse strategies cater to different learning styles?
  • Were the materials and activities effective in achieving the learning objectives?
  • How was student engagement throughout the week?
  • What areas need further reinforcement?
